Ashish Jain commented on GERONIMO-4179:
---------------------------------------
1) Downloaded G framework
2) Started the framework
3) Used the command "deploy search-plugins
http://geronimo.apache.org/plugins/geronimo-2.1/". It gives a list of plugins
in a numerical order. At the end of the list, install services wizard is
displayed which takes argument as serial no of the service to be installed.
4) Gave the argument but cannot see any new plugin installed over G Framework.
5) Restart server also didnt help.
